#18b84c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18b84c is composed of 9.4% red, 72.2%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87% cyan, 0% magenta, 58.7% yellow and 27.8% black. It has a hue angle of 139.5 degrees, a saturation of 76.9% and a lightness of 40.8%. #18b84c color hex could be obtained by blending #30ff98 with #007100. Closest websafe color is: #00cc33.

#18b84c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18b84c has RGB values of R:24, G:184,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 1620044.

Shades and Tints of #18b84c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a04 is the darkest color, while #f8fefa is the lightest one.

Tones of #18b84c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686868 is the less saturated color, while #08c846 is the most saturated one.
